The Shaanxi History Museum, located in Xi'an, Shaanxi Province, China, is a must-visit destination for several compelling reasons:
1. Cultural Heritage: The museum houses a vast collection of artifacts that span over a million years of Chinese history, showcasing the rich cultural heritage of China.
2. Architectural Splendor: Designed by the renowned architect Zhang Jixian, the museum's architecture is a fusion of Tang Dynasty style and modern aesthetics, making it a visual treat.
3. Exhibits: With over 370,000 cultural relics, the museum offers a comprehensive view of Chinese history, including the Terracotta Army, ancient bronzes, and Buddhist sculptures.
4. Educational Value: It serves as an educational resource for understanding the evolution of Chinese civilization, art, and culture.
5. Accessibility: The museum is conveniently located in the city of Xi'an, which is well-connected by various modes of transportation, making it easily accessible to visitors.
6. Research and Conservation: It is not only a museum but also a center for archaeological research and cultural relic conservation, contributing to the preservation of China's historical treasures.
7. Interactive Experiences: The museum often hosts interactive exhibits and educational programs that engage visitors of all ages in the exploration of history.
8. Cultural Significance: Xi'an, the location of the museum, is one of the Four Great Ancient Capitals of China and was the starting point of the Silk Road, adding to the significance of the museum's collection.
9. Economical Entry: Entry to the museum is free, making it an affordable cultural experience for all visitors.
